Abstract

This module combines 4 different components:

 

1 Operating component (Proximity Reader)

1 Component for door locking control (Controller for a motor-driven door)

1 Component for sensory supervision

1 Switching component

The Proximity Reader Component of the module is a card reading station which allows for opening of handles upon permission by proximity cards (LEGIC®-System). Reading of such a card is realized contactlessly using an antenna.

The ELM system stores a list of up to 1000 card entries which are authorized to open handles. Every entry of this list is indicated by an ID number. The Proximity reader component reads the data of a card which a user holds in front of a antenna. From these data the reader calculates an ID number according to certain rules. The ELM system searches for this ID number in the list of card entries. If a fitting list entry is found, the data assigned to this entry is evaluated.

The data may consist of a handle number. In this case the corresponding handle or latch will be opened immediately. Alternatively, a code number can be assigned to a list entry. In conjunction with the Keypad Module 3000-U08-XX the locking to be opened can be selected.

It is possible to confine the number of permitted uses as well as to define an expiry date. The operation parameters can be adapted or changed any time by software from a PC/Workstation.

The rules according to which a Proximity reader component forms the ID number from the read data are flexible. They are an issue of configuration. If more than one Proximity reader component is available in an ELM system, this configuration can be differently for each of the components. These customization possibilities allow the optional reuse of already existing cards or badges of a third party system.

The Sensor Input Component of the module evaluates the output voltage of an attached sensor or switch. The measured value can be read and set points can be defined. There can be an upper and a lower set point for the sensor input. As a reaction of exceeding or falling below a set point, the Relay Output Component can be switched on if it is assigned to a set point. The relay has a switch over contact. Furthermore, each set point can be assigned to one of two alarm lines.

Housing Versions
-00 is supplied unencapsulated, but in a housing rail for top hat rail mounting, and is intended for single wire connections ("KIT").
-01 is supplied only as a build-in part of a 19’’ rack mount unit.
-02 is supplied encased in a closed housing with a plug connector system ("BOX").

Sensors for the Sensor Input Component

 

Sensor Input Components of the ELM system are generic. No special sensors or interface controller are required and there is no dependence of a specific manufacturer. Any simple transducer that can produce 0 – 7.5V DC can be used. In addition, several specific sensors are provided. These are listed in the following table.

Actors for the Relay Output Component

 

As a reaction of exceeding or falling below a set point of the Sensor Input Component, the Relay Output Component can be switched on if it is assigned to a set point. The relay has a switch over contact which can switch up to 0,5A at 125 V AC / 1A at 30V DC. A connectable unit for switching mains power is available.
